The Sporcula is an enemy introduced in Pikmin X: Deep Freeze. It resembles its distant relative, the Puffstool, but is purple in color and has a mouth with two fangs. It scuttles from place to place on its two long legs, and when it sees the Pikmin, it will hop after them. Unlike the Puffstool, which uses spores to attack, the Sporcula can eat Pikmin to turn them into Mushroom Pikmin. Gobbling up ten Pikmin with each bite, some of the Pikmin will be eaten, but most will be regurgitated as angry Mushroom Pikmin.

The Ravenous Twistool is a sporovid that appears in Pikmin: Wide World. They can be found squatting in a neutral position, completely still and close to the ground to appear as a normal mushroom. They often hunt in small groups, sometimes accompanied by Mushroom Pikmin. When leaders or their Pikmin approach, however, a Ravenous Twistool will quickly jump up, turn to face them, and clumsily scamper towards them to close the distance, where it will attempt to bite leaders and eat Pikmin. It can eat up to three Pikmin in one bite, and most of the Pikmin it catches in its mouth will be converted into Mushroom Pikmin and then promptly regurgitated. However, leaders and Captmin will simply be bitten and nothing more. Mushroom Pikmin that are found alongside a Ravenous Twistool or converted by one will not attack one another, even if a Mushroom Pikmin is thrown at one of the creatures.

Ravenous Twistools are small, squat fungus creatures. They have a purple cap with curved, dark purple stripes at its backside, a gray body, and have a pair of long, slender legs which they use to awkwardly yet swiftly hop around. Their legs are striped at the knees. Ravenous Twistools also have a pair of curved, purple antennae on top of their cap, towards their front, that taper to a point, and below them is a mouth containing a pair of small, white fangs. Their mouth is black, and they lack a tongue.

Although they pose a great threat to Pikmin populations not only because of their movement and eating speeds, but also because they can convert what Pikmin they don't actually eat into Mushroom Pikmin. However, Ravenous Twistools are easily defeated. They can be quickly taken out by swarming them, but they can be killed instantly by throwing a Pikmin directly on top of them. Should Mushroom Pikmin be present, be sure to either put them out of their misery or purify them using a dose of black nectar. Upon death, a Ravenous Twistool will yield HP Sparklium icon.png × 5. Aboveground, its corpse can be taken to either the Dolphin Lander to gain P3 Poko icon.png × 5 or the Master Onion to gain five Pikmin seeds. Underground, its body can be taken to the Lander Pod to either gain P3 Poko icon.png × 5 or be stored to later gain five Pikmin seeds from the Master Onion, but only if the cave is exited using an escape geyser.

Olimar's notes

The ravenous twistool is unique among sporovids for its ability to eat Pikmin, corrupt them into Mushroom Pikmin, and then regurgitate them, rather than simply showering them in spores. It is a vicious and deceiving predator, lying in wait for unsuspecting prey to pass by before suddenly attacking. Even a single specimen can overwhelm an entire group of Pikmin by eating them and spitting out Mushroom Pikmin to assist it in battle.
